Why we built HoneyDone.

The story

The name comes from an old joke — the “honey-do list.” You know the one. The list that gets handed over on a Saturday morning. Or worse, the list that’s never written down at all, just held in someone’s mind and expected to somehow flow to everyone else.

We built HoneyDone because we lived that joke. One person in the household always seemed to know what needed to happen — the filters that needed changing, the appointment that was coming up, the errand that couldn’t wait. The other person was trying their best but didn’t have visibility. Nobody was failing. The system was failing.

The insight that changed everything: most household tools treat tasks as individual items. They miss the actual problem — which is cognitive load. Who carries the mental weight of knowing something needs to happen? That’s separate from who does the task. HoneyDone tracks both.

We also noticed that household work isn’t random — it’s deeply domain-specific and time-contextual. Your lawn doesn’t need care on a generic schedule; it needs it based on your climate zone, the season, and what was done last fall. Your toddler’s needs aren’t generic; they depend on their stage. We built the Pack system to carry that intelligence so you don’t have to.

HoneyDone is a household operating system — not a to-do app with a family mode. It’s built for the reality of shared life, shared responsibilities, and shared calm.
